98 3.2TL 330k km/205k miles, original motor, replaced timing belt/water pump/radiator. runs good, will need some body work this year
update: 385k km/240k miles and still going strong. Current timing belt is on 180k km, not going to replace it since this car needs alot of other work(rear suspension, rear brakes wear unven, abs, body work etc). Synthetic oil every 7k to 9k km. Surprisingly it drives almost the same since I bought it in 2003. I have only done 1 transmission drain on this car ever and it still shifts smooth(never even replaced the differntial fluid or the tran filter either). Driving this car till it breaks down. Also the low idle.

Get some throttle body cleaner and clean the throttle plate and bore. To get to it you just remove the intake from the throttle. Just get a toothbrush, spray, and scrub. The car will struggle to start so give it some gas if it is about to stall. Then drive it for 20 minutes and then your car should idle normally again.

I checked the manual (pdf) and it says that idle speed with accessories off (ac, defogger, etc) should be 480 +- 50 rpm. So 800 with ac, lights, and whatnot on is normal.
